AimTo give an ability to apply the knowledge of strength of materials on construction applications.
Course ContentThis course contains; 1.h: Introduction, static review,2.h: Normal stress, the fundamentals,3.h Shear Stress,4.h: Strain, elastic modules,5.h: Mechanical proporties of materials,6.h: Exercises,7.h: Statically indeterminated system,8.h: Moment of inertia, simple bending forces,9.h: Shear and Moment Diagrams,10.h: Simple bending stresses,Simple Bending Cont.,Torsion,Torsion Cont.,14.h: Exercises.
